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Find answers to some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) about accounts.

  1. Can one account have multiple cards?

    Yes, accounts support multiple linked cards for flexibility across corporate users, retail users, end-users, or aggregator-managed customer bases.
  2. How does an enterprise manage employee accounts?

    Enterprises can create parent-child account structures where each employee has an account linked to the company’s credit facility, with custom limits and rules.
  3. Can an aggregator create and manage accounts on behalf of its users?

    Yes. Falcon supports aggregator models where a platform can programmatically create, manage, monitor, and settle multiple end-user accounts.
  4. What happens to pending transactions if an account is suspended?

    Pending transactions are either declined or reversed based on the business rules set during account configuration.
  5. How is account security handled?

    Accounts are protected with role-based access, transaction monitoring, limits, and anomaly detection for fraud prevention.
  6. Is it possible to fund an account directly?

    Yes, prepaid or FD-backed card accounts can be manually or automatically funded via linked bank accounts.
